Following last February's shooting at Marjory Stoneman Douglas High School in Parkland, Florida, some students claimed local government officials were at fault for failing to provide protection to students. Cops have no specific legal duty to individuals.
Tillis and Colleagues Reintroduce the Protect and Serve Act to Punish Most recently, the U.S. Court of Appeals for the 11th Circuitupheld a lower court rulingthat police could not be held liable for failing to protect students in the 2018 shooting that claimed 17 lives at Marjorie Stoneman Douglas High School in Parkland, Florida. It says that protection from crime isn't an affirmative right so you can't blame police for crimes they don't stop. In a 6-3 decision, the Supreme Court ruled that the due process clause of the 14th Amendment only protects against actions by the state not actions by private individuals (in this case, the abusive father).

The Reserve Banks remit excess earnings to the Treasury after providing for the cost of operations, payment of dividends, and reservation of an amount necessary to maintain surplus at the aggregate surplus limitation.
